Jewel Brown
Jewel Brown (1937–2024) was an American singer and musician.
Overview
Born at Houston in 1937, died in 2024.
In detail
the recorded working language is English.
The field of work recorded is singing, jazz and blues. Subjects and genres recorded for the work are jazz.
